OTPClient is an open-source, free software one-time password (OTP) authenticator for Linux, macOS, and Windows. It enables two-factor authentication by generating time-based OTP codes synced with sites like GitHub, Google, and more.

Universal Password Manager is a free, open-source password manager that allows you to securely store passwords and other sensitive information. It features AES-256 bit encryption, autofill capabilities, and cloud sync across devices.
